Anne D. Beyers, of Waukesha passed away on Sept. 7, 2014, surrounded by her family, at the age of 72. Anne was born in Marquette, MI, on April 16, 1942, the daughter of Foster and Lila (nee Daley) Beyers. She was a graduate from Northern Michigan University and received her Master's Degree from the University of Wisconsin-Milwaukee. Anne remained politically active throughout her life, participated in many volunteer opportunities and was honored to help her community by founding The Women's Center in Waukesha with four of her very close friends. She enjoyed spending her free time at her cottage in Eagle Harbor, MI, where she was surrounded by life-long friends and family. Most of all, Anne loved spending time with her family, especially her grandchildren. Anne will be deeply missed by her children, David (Karin) Houston of Waukesha and Jennifer (Nicole Branagh) Houston of Hawthorne, CA; her grandchildren, Tegan Branagh - Houston, Bode, Buck and Liam Houston; her sisters, Nancy Lee (John)Wakeman and Mary Beyers; her brother, James (Peg) Beyers and many other relatives and friends. Anne is preceded in death by her parents. Private family services will be held at a later date. In lieu of flowers, memorials in Anne's honor are appreciated to the AstraZeneca Hope Lodge Center, 125 S. Huntington Ave, Boston, MA 02130.
